Newborn Photography (Around 7–14 Days)

Newborn sessions capture those very early days when babies are still tiny, sleepy, and curled up just as they were before birth.

Most newborn photoshoots take place within the first two weeks, when babies naturally sleep deeply and are comfortable in those gentle curled poses.

At this stage photographs often focus on:

  • tiny fingers and toes

  • sleepy expressions

  • soft, peaceful portraits

  • quiet moments between parents and baby

These images become a beautiful record of just how small your baby once was.

Sitting Baby Milestone (Around 6–8 Months)

The sitting stage is often a favourite for both photographers and parents.

By around 6–8 months, many babies can sit confidently on their own. This milestone opens up a whole new range of expressions and personality in photos.

During this stage babies tend to:

  • smile and laugh easily

  • interact with their surroundings

  • show curiosity and character

  • sit upright without needing support

It’s a joyful age to photograph because babies are engaged and expressive, but not yet constantly on the move.

For many families, this stage captures the moment when their baby’s personality really begins to shine.

First Birthday Photography (Around 12 Months)

Your baby’s first birthday is another wonderful milestone to celebrate.

By the time babies reach one year old, they’re often:

  • standing or beginning to walk

  • full of curiosity and energy

  • expressive and playful

First birthday sessions can be simple and relaxed, focusing on your baby’s personality, or they can include fun elements like balloons or playful portraits.

However you choose to mark it, first birthday photography celebrates an incredible year of growth.
